Come and enjoy a day of restoring a wetland buffer and riparian forest at this South Thurston Capitol Land Trust property, supported by staff from WSU Extension/Native Plant Salvage Foundation and Thurston County Water Resources/ Stream Team.

Volunteers can stay for however long they want, and will be provided hot beverages and snacks to stay fueled throughout the afternoon.

This is a great opportunity to learn about native plants best suited to different conditions while restoring the ecological function of this wetland and adjacent forest complex.
